About this school

Hilliard Davidson High School is a State/Public serving high age pupils, located in Hilliard, Franklin County. The school has 1,891 pupils enrolled. It is part of the Hilliard City school district. It serves grades 9โ€“12 in a suburban setting. The school employs 100 full-time-equivalent teachers, a student-teacher ratio of 18.9:1. 66% of students are proficient in reading. 51% are proficient in maths. The four-year graduation rate is 92%. The school offers 15 AP courses, dual enrollment, a gifted and talented program. Technology infrastructure includes fiber internet, campus-wide Wi-Fi, devices for students.

Free & reduced-price lunch

378 of the school's 1,891 students (20%) qualify for free or reduced-price lunch. Of these, 303 qualify for free lunch and 75 for a reduced price. The school participates in the National School Lunch Program. Free and reduced-price lunch eligibility is a widely used indicator of the share of students from lower-income households.

School district: Hilliard City

Hilliard Davidson High School is one of 24 schools in Hilliard City, based in Columbus, Ohio. The district serves 16,298 students district-wide and employs 963 full-time-equivalent teachers. With 1,891 students, Hilliard Davidson High School is larger than the district average of about 679 students per school.
